Egypt: Russian tourist’s body found in shark’s stomach, animal beaten to death GEO

It’s a drama that just happened in Egypt. Last week a Russian tourist, Vladimir Popov, was killed by a tiger shark a few meters from shore at a seaside resort. Remains of his body have just been found in the animal’s stomach.

A young man being eaten alive

The 23-year-old had left Russia and had been living in Egypt with his family for a few months. When he was bathing in Hurghada in the middle of the day and other bathers were nearby, he was suddenly the victim of a fierce attack by a tiger shark. Shipowner videos — with shocking images — show the animal circling its victim, who kept screaming, “Dad, save me!” The young man desperately tried to reach the shore while horrified holidaymakers shouted at him to swim.

Then the shark launched its attack, pulling the Russian under the surface as the water turned red. The young man’s head reappears one last time, begging for help before being devoured.

Yuri Popov, the victim’s father, told Media 112: “We went to the beach to relax. My son was attacked by a shark, everything happened in seconds. What can you help with? This meat grinder has arrived.” 20 seconds and my son was just pulled under the water. It’s an absolutely ridiculous coincidence because it’s a safe beach. There are boats and yachts nearby. That never happened there. Sharks usually attack wild beaches. It’s just kind of a bad fate.”

The Autopsied Shark

The tiger shark was then grabbed and dragged ashore by boat before being slain on the beach “in revenge”.

Egyptian authorities said the animal was entrusted to specialists to find out the causes of its behavior and whether the animal had already “caused several previous accidents”. According to the media Al Arabiya, after the autopsy, the remains of the young man were found in his intestines. dr Mahmoud Dar, a professor at Egypt’s National Institute of Marine Sciences, also revealed that the shark was a female, but nothing else has been found so far.
